No previews in Material Library

openSUSE 13.2 64-bit KDE4.14, BricsCAD-V15.1.21-1.

The materials preview window is empty, although the 620 preview jpg files are installed and correctly pointed at in the Files setting.
Also, sqlite 3.8.6 from openSUSE repo is installed.

  • Thomas,

    AFAIR, when not defined, the standard light is of the distant kind, coming from your point of view, i.e., perpendicular to the screen. This is form my AutoCAD rendering days, the snapshot I posted is of the sample drawing and textures that come with BricsCAD 15 for windows - there's some stuff in the windows version that doesn't come with the linux one, not sure why.

    Edit: got it! The preview folder was set to /opt/bricsys/bricscad/v15/RenderMaterialStatic/previews, in BricsCAD File settings, but it has to be set to the parent folder, .../RenderMaterialStatic, where the database is.
